Overview
ISO 20634:2015 specifies a validated analytical method for the quantitative determination of vitamin B12 in infant formula and adult nutritionals (powders, ready‑to‑feed liquids and liquid concentrates) using reversed phase high performance liquid chromatography (RP‑HPLC). The method converts cobalamins to cyanocobalamin, uses solid‑phase extraction (C8 or C18) for cleanup and concentration, and detects vitamin B12 by visible absorption at 550 nm. ISO 20634:2015 is published by ISO in collaboration with AOAC and is equivalent to AOAC Official Method 2011.10.
Key topics and technical requirements
- Scope and sample types: powders, liquid concentrates and ready‑to‑feed liquids for infants and adults. Definitions reference Codex/food‑product standards.
- Principle: extraction with sodium acetate buffer (pH 4.5), conversion to cyanocobalamin with potassium cyanide at about 105 °C, SPE cleanup, size‑exclusion and reversed‑phase chromatography, visible detection at 550 nm.
- Reagents and mobile phases: analytical grade solvents (acetonitrile, triethylamine, formic acid), potassium cyanide solutions prepared fresh, and sodium acetate buffer (c = 0.25 mol/L, pH 4.5).
- HPLC system and columns: gradient pump with column switching, UV‑VIS detector (tungsten lamp), autosampler (large injection volumes), size‑exclusion and C18 reversed‑phase columns specified.
- Apparatus and sample prep: SPE cartridges (C8/C18), oven for controlled heating, pH meter, desiccator, laboratory light shields (UV protection), enzymatic treatment for starch‑containing products (Taka‑Diastase).
- Quality and calibration: preparation of stock/intermediate/calibration standards, resolution test solution (riboflavin), procedures for standard curves and calculations.
- Safety: method involves hazardous reagents (e.g., potassium cyanide) and high temperatures - appropriate safety/health practices required.
- Supporting information: Annexes include example chromatograms, precision data and an SPE cartridge qualification procedure.
Applications and who uses it
- Food testing laboratories performing routine and regulatory analysis of nutrient content in infant formula, pediatric and adult nutritional products.
- Manufacturers and quality control (QC) teams verifying product labeling and formulation targets for vitamin B12.
- Regulatory authorities and standards bodies assessing compliance with nutrient specifications.
- Method validation and R&D groups adapting or comparing analytical approaches for cobalamin analysis.
Practical benefits: reliable, reproducible quantification of vitamin B12 across product formats; defined sample preparation, cleanup and HPLC setup for consistent inter‑laboratory results.
Related standards
- Equivalent to AOAC Official Method 2011.10: Vitamin B12 in infant and pediatric formulas and adult nutritionals.
- Definitions reference Codex Standard 72‑1981 for infant formula.
